I can't seem to find a list of skill proficiencies anywhere on the character sheet. I'm uncertain what proficiencies the NPCs bring to the table. Ideally, I would want to ensure my party had a balanced skillset. No point having four people who can pick locks. I suggest adding a proficiencies list just like on a D&D Character sheet. Ideally, pressing 'n' would bring up a D&D Character sheet. Seems logical? I totally respect the need to balance between old and new gamers but think, a new gamer will learn any system, cause their base level is zero exposure, whereas for an old gamer, they get instant recognition and familiarity. Most D&D players, a character sheet is the first thing they see and something they (back in the P&P days) protect and cherish. It's that deep seeded connection that BG3 character sheets miss.

food for thought.

I had thought that the filled/unfilled diamonds next to the skills on your character sheets indicated proficiency, but I've had at least one character where that doesn't seem to line up at all. Not sure if it was a visual problem (entirely possible) or if I'm totally barking up the wrong tree (also entirely possible). Best bet is to just do the maths to determine which skills are getting proficiency bonus, but that is cumbersome.

The in game character sheet is not laid out in a friendly way, and it needs more information, like actually giving the full descriptions of class features and skills gained instead of just listing them under your class levels with no more information.
